# PlexMuxy

PlexMuxy plans and builds Matroska files around Plex Media Server's scanning, playback, and metadata expectations. It matches external audio and ASS/SSA subtitles, attaches the fonts those subtitles need, and writes track languages, names, flags, and other metadata so Plex can discover and present the added content correctly. Subtitle tracks can expose both language and release-group information instead of appearing as unnamed tracks. The CLI and desktop GUI use the same planning and execution service.

## Safety model

- Planning never changes media files. Save a reviewable snapshot with `plexmuxy plan MEDIA --json plan.json`.
- Execution uses that exact snapshot and stops with `PLAN_STALE` if an input, output, or configuration changed.
- Muxing writes to a temporary file. The final output is replaced only after `mkvmerge -J` confirms the container, video/subtitle tracks, flags, languages, names, and attachments.
- Cleanup runs only for successful, verified outputs. A shared input is retained unless every dependent plan succeeds.
- Delete cleanup requires `--yes`; overwrite also requires explicit opt-in. Failed partial output is renamed to `*.mkv.failed` by default.

## Configuration

The default config lives in `%APPDATA%\PlexMuxy\config.json` (Windows), `~/Library/Application Support/PlexMuxy/config.json` (macOS), or `$XDG_CONFIG_HOME/plexmuxy/config.json` (Linux). Future config versions are rejected rather than guessed. Legacy configuration remains importable in 0.2, emits deprecation guidance through legacy entry points, and should be migrated before 0.3.

Parallel mux jobs are intentionally limited to 1–4 and default to 1. The old `thread_count` key is accepted only for migration. Archive limits apply before ZIP/7z extraction; uninspectable RAR archives require explicit permission.

Source-audio filtering, update checks, and Plex refreshes are disabled by default. Plex tokens are read from the configured environment-variable name (default `PLEXMUXY_PLEX_TOKEN`), never stored in `config.json`; local-to-server path mappings are required before a refresh request is sent. Persistent font subsets use a validated, quota-limited local cache that can be disabled or cleared from the Environment view.

## Matching

Each subtitle or external audio file is assigned once using this priority: exact stem (1.0), normalized title (0.85), normalized episode identity (0.70), and optional controlled single-video movie fallback. Episode parsing supports `[1]`, `[100]`, `S01E01`, `S01EP01`, `E01`, `EP01`, `.01.`, `SP01`, `Special`, and `OVA`.

Equal best candidates become `ambiguous_match` and are skipped. Low-confidence candidates become `unmatched`. The GUI and CLI display these reasons; PlexMuxy never chooses by filename ordering.

## Fonts and source tracks

`font.mode=all` preserves the compatibility-first behavior. `referenced` uses the structural ASS/SSA parser and internal font names to select complete fonts. `subset` performs real glyph subsetting: it follows dynamic `Format` fields plus Style and override state (`\fn`, `\r`, `\b`, `\i`, `\p`, and `\t(...)`), enumerates every TTF/OTF/TTC/OTC face, and deterministically matches internal family, weight, italic, and cmap metadata. Temporary subtitles rewrite only validated families to `PMX_<hash>` aliases; source subtitles and fonts are never modified.

Every plan in a batch is prepared and revalidated in an execution-scoped workspace before any `mkvmerge` process starts. Identical subset work is cached for that execution and the workspace is removed after success, failure, or cancellation. If FontTools cannot safely subset a matched family, the default policy attaches that family’s complete source faces without rewriting its name. Missing or ambiguous fonts, missing glyphs, structurally unsafe ASS, and ambiguous BOM-less GB18030/CP932 input are never silently treated as safe subsets. Configure `missing_font_action` and `subset_failure_action` for the permitted skip, fail-job, or full-font behavior.

Output verification checks the expected attachment file names and MIME types as well as track properties and counts.

Source container tracks are read with `mkvmerge -J` and shown in plans. The 0.2 product decision is to preserve all source tracks. Filter configuration is reserved for explicit future use; unknown languages and untitled tracks must remain included.
